If you have had exposure to language learning in High School, for instance, then you likely equate it with a lot of sitting in front of your lesson book, writing and memorizing, cramming for exams by rote learning, and listening very little to any real spoken Spanish if any at all; not exactly a great way to learn Spanish fast, or the way you learned English, and not as effective, for sure.

Learning to speak another language is not very different from learning most unfamiliar things in your life. As with motor skills like riding a bike, most learning and memory is greatly enhanced and improved by repetition. The more time you spend doing something, the better you get at it. And to learn Spanish fast, or any other language for that matter, is not any different.

What you need to keep in mind is that simple repetition on your part will notcreate the proper result for you, especiallyif it is done just by rote.. You need to be aware of the meaning of what you are voicing and you need to feel some reward, some benefit especially when you are simply learning if it is going to benefit you most, so as to become a natural act, as if it were a fluent one..

Some of the larger education serviceswhich have developed systems that purport to achieve this easy interface between learning and practicing, but not all are exactly equal in their benefits or their ease of use. Berlitz has been around for a long time and approaches language training in a more traditional way, requiring considerable memorization and reading as well as ample conversation, originally in classroom situations.

The Berlitz training is heads and shoulders beyond anything you would be getting in a High School Spanish class when it come to actually speaking the language but their success rate is significantly better among the more highly motivated students, such as business people on a tight schedule who need to get some basics down quickly. They don’t exactly learn Spanish fast, but they can learn to say what they need to say, even if their comprehension may not be too wonderful.

Rosetta Stone has developed a reputation for making learning conversational Spanish easier and quicker, and to some degree they have succeeded in this. Their “system” is more innovative in that it focuses on the spoken word, and they call it “Dynamic Immersion.” The basis for this approach appears to be the older and very successful system created by National Dynamics in the 80′s.
